Protecting Yourself from Phishing Attacks

In today’s digital landscape, phishing attacks pose a significant threat to online security. These deceptive attempts to steal your personal information, such as usernames, passwords, and credit card details, often arrive disguised as legitimate communications from trusted sources. Google’s enhanced privacy features are designed to combat this threat, but proactive measures on your part are equally crucial. Always verify the sender’s identity before clicking any links or providing sensitive information. Look for inconsistencies in email addresses, website URLs, or the overall tone of the communication. Legitimate organizations rarely ask for personal details via email or unsolicited messages. Hover your mouse over links to see the actual URL before clicking – this can reveal discrepancies between the displayed link and the actual destination. Be wary of urgent or threatening language designed to pressure you into acting quickly without thinking. Phishing emails often contain grammatical errors or poor formatting, which can be a telltale sign of a fraudulent attempt. If you’re unsure about the legitimacy of a communication, contact the organization directly using contact information found on their official website, rather than replying to the suspicious message. Regularly update your software and operating systems to benefit from the latest security patches.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) whenever possible; this adds an extra layer of security, requiring a second form of verification beyond your password. Educate yourself and your family about the common tactics used in phishing attacks. Leveraging Google’s Improved Search Result Filtering

Google continuously refines its search algorithms to enhance user privacy and deliver more relevant, trustworthy results. These improvements go beyond simply providing accurate information; they actively work to filter out potentially harmful or misleading content. Understanding how to leverage these enhancements is key to maximizing your online safety and privacy. By utilizing Google’s advanced search operators, you can fine-tune your searches to exclude specific types of content or websites. For example, using the “-” operator allows you to exclude certain keywords from your search results, effectively filtering out unwanted information. Similarly, using site-specific operators lets you limit your search to specific websites, helping you avoid potentially unsafe or untrusted sources. Google’s improved filtering also helps to identify and demote low-quality or spammy results, pushing more reliable and authoritative sources to the top of the search rankings. However, it’s crucial to remember that no system is foolproof. Always critically evaluate the information you find online, even if it appears on a high-ranking website. Cross-reference information from multiple sources to verify its accuracy and credibility. Pay attention to the website’s domain name and look for indicators of legitimacy, such as secure connections (HTTPS) and clear contact information. Be cautious of websites that promote unsubstantiated claims, contain excessive advertising, or lack transparency about their ownership and purpose. Reviewing and Adjusting Your Privacy Controls

Take a proactive approach to safeguarding your online privacy by regularly reviewing and adjusting your Google privacy controls. This involves navigating to your Google account settings, where you’ll find a comprehensive suite of options to customize your data sharing preferences. Begin by examining your activity controls, which encompass your Web & App Activity, Location History, and YouTube History. Consider the implications of each setting⁚ While keeping your activity history enabled allows for personalized experiences and improved search results, disabling it enhances your privacy by limiting Google’s ability to track your online behavior. Carefully weigh the trade-offs between convenience and privacy before making any changes.

Next, delve into your location settings. Google utilizes location data to provide relevant services, such as personalized recommendations and accurate directions. However, if you prefer a higher degree of privacy, you can choose to disable location sharing altogether or restrict it to specific apps and services. Remember to review the permissions granted to individual apps, as some may request access to your location data even when the overall location setting is disabled. This granular control allows you to tailor your privacy settings to your specific needs and comfort levels.

Furthermore, explore your ad personalization options. Google uses your activity data to personalize the ads you see, but you can opt out of this feature if you wish to reduce targeted advertising. Utilizing Google’s Security Checkup Tool

Google provides a valuable resource for bolstering your online security⁚ the Security Checkup tool. This user-friendly tool offers a comprehensive assessment of your account’s security posture, identifying potential vulnerabilities and guiding you through the process of strengthening your defenses. Accessing the Security Checkup is straightforward; simply navigate to your Google account settings and locate the “Security” section. From there, you can initiate the checkup, which will analyze various aspects of your account’s security, including password strength, connected devices, and recent account activity.

The Security Checkup will alert you to any potential weaknesses, such as a weak or reused password, suspicious login attempts from unfamiliar locations, or less secure apps with access to your account. It will then provide clear, actionable recommendations to address these vulnerabilities. These recommendations might include updating your password to a stronger, unique one, reviewing your connected devices to ensure only trusted devices have access, and revoking access for any suspicious or unauthorized apps. Following these recommendations will significantly enhance your account’s security and reduce the risk of unauthorized access.

Beyond identifying and addressing immediate threats, the Security Checkup also offers valuable educational resources to help you understand and mitigate potential security risks. It provides insights into best practices for password management, two-factor authentication, and phishing awareness.
